Output 8d1a19ee44ced7a23fb360e0c51bc098386996c88e0add73a45019c1f2951d96:0

value
70922213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e296eed503c3fa85766c060784805032f62d1b5f OP_EQUAL
address
3NM7SuFucTqezVdB8mAmNGgY8197g3rJ6H
transaction
8d1a19ee44ced7a23fb360e0c51bc098386996c88e0add73a45019c1f2951d96
spent
true